Jan's potatoes with an e recipe details
- Ingredients:
- 6 unpeeled red potatoes, dollar-sized slices (I find red potatoes suit this recipe best).
- 1 small white onion, sliced
- 1 packet Liptononion soup
- 1 Tablespoon Spikevegetable seasoning
- 1 Tablespoon pepper
- 1 teaspoon garlic salt
- 1 teaspoon sugar (always add a little sugar to a salted dish).
- 3 Tablespoons butter
Use food processor to slice the potatoes very quickly. Slice onions gently with a knife (will be sweeter this way). Mix all ingredients and pour into a prepared pan. Cut butter in pats over top and cover with foil. Bake at 350 degrees for 35 minutes. Turn potatoes. If desired, crisp under broiler. They should be done and will hold for over an hour.
Serves:6 (one potato per person).
